Which should you pick?

For long documents, DeepSeek V3.2 has the largest context window here — 164K tokens.

On price, Saba is the cheapest of the two on a typical task, at about 0.17¢.

For images or files, Saba can read them directly; DeepSeek V3.2 is text-only.

If you want to watch the model think, DeepSeek V3.2 shows reasoning; the other answers directly.
